As a graduate of the Certificate in Screen and Performing Arts in 2005, Trey Maihi not only discovered his talent for performance, he also realised his ability to influence young Maori and Pacific people to further their education and achieve success.

His own success was transformed into his current role as Course Director for BEST; as he realised that doing a course at BEST helped him gain confidence and motivation to apply himself in a new field of work.

While training to be an actor/director he learned about human behaviour and how to coach and mentor others.

"A lot of Maori and Pacific Islanders have low self-esteem and a limited view of the world.  At BEST, just as my Performing Arts tutors encouraged me to believe in what I do, I hope to empower my students to have courage and dream big too!"

Trey has not given up his passion for the creative arts.  He still writes his own theatre plays and is involved in the music industry through his church.
